    Hi,

    I have setup the Pi4 (latested version) with a ReSpeaker4 as mic. When I ask ‘SmartMirror’ the google interface showsup and then it stops. I receive the following message;

    [2020-04-12 07:54:43.762] [LOG] [HOTWORD] Detected: SMARTMIRROR
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.024]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 8000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.271]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.287]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.512]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.526]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.765]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:44.780]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:45.035]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 8000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:45.265]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:45.276]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ording: 4000
    [2020-04-12 07:54:46.509] [LOG] [HOTWORD] stops.
    [2020-04-12 07:54:46.512] [LOG] [HOTWORD] After Recording finised. size: 48050
    [2020-04-12 07:54:46.516] [LOG] [HOTWORD:B2W] WAV_FILE_CREATED: /home/pi/MagicMirror/modules/MMM-Hotword/temp/afterRecording.wav 48050
    [2020-04-12 07:54:46.517] [LOG] [HOTWORD] Final Result: {
    detected: true,
    hotword: ‘SMARTMIRROR’,
    file: ‘temp/afterRecording.wav’
    }
    [2020-04-12 07:54:47.085] [LOG] Whoops! There was an uncaught exception…
    [2020-04-12 07:54:47.086] [ERROR] TypeError [ERR_INVALID_ARG_TYPE] [ERR_INVALID_ARG_TYPE]: The “path” argument must be of type string. Received type undefined
    at validateString (internal/validators.js:107:11)
    at Object.resolve (path.js:978:7)
    at new ASSISTANT (/home/pi/MagicMirror/modules/MMM-AssistantMk2/components/assistant.js:29:28)
    at Class.activateAssistant (/home/pi/MagicMirror/modules/MMM-AssistantMk2/node_helper.js:86:22)
    at Class.socketNotificationReceived (/home/pi/MagicMirror/modules/MMM-AssistantMk2/node_helper.js:37:14)
    at Socket. (/home/pi/MagicMirror/js/node_helper.js:113:11)
    at Socket.emit (events.js:200:13)
    at /home/pi/MagicMirror/node_modules/socket.io/lib/socket.js:528:12
    at processTicksAndRejections (internal/process/task_queues.js:82:9)

    Does anyone know how to solve this?
    I allready tried to reinstall the complete Pi with a new version and all modules.

      hi, for this error,
      I think you don’t create your credentials.json file

      please read MMM-AssistantMk2 wiki for create it
